Package org.deltafi.common.types
Class RequiresDomainsActionConfiguration
- java.lang.Object
-
- org.deltafi.common.types.DeltaFiConfiguration
-
- org.deltafi.common.types.ActionConfiguration
-
- org.deltafi.common.types.RequiresDomainsActionConfiguration
-
- Direct Known Subclasses:
DomainActionConfiguration,RequiresDomainsAndEnrichmentsActionConfiguration
public class RequiresDomainsActionConfiguration extends ActionConfiguration
-
-
Field Summary
-
Fields inherited from class org.deltafi.common.types.ActionConfiguration
actionType, parameters, type
-
Fields inherited from class org.deltafi.common.types.DeltaFiConfiguration
apiVersion, name
-
-
Constructor Summary
Constructors Constructor Description RequiresDomainsActionConfiguration(java.lang.String name, ActionType actionType, java.lang.String type, java.util.List<java.lang.String> requiresDomains)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description java.util.List<java.lang.String>validate(ActionDescriptor actionDescriptor)Validates this action configuration.-
Methods inherited from class org.deltafi.common.types.ActionConfiguration
buildActionInput, validateType
-
-
-
-
Constructor Detail
-
RequiresDomainsActionConfiguration
public RequiresDomainsActionConfiguration(java.lang.String name, ActionType actionType, java.lang.String type, java.util.List<java.lang.String> requiresDomains)
-
-
Method Detail
-
validate
public java.util.List<java.lang.String> validate(ActionDescriptor actionDescriptor)
Description copied from class:ActionConfigurationValidates this action configuration.- Overrides:
validatein classActionConfiguration- Returns:
- a List of validation errors or an empty list if there are no errors
-
-